#a233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a233ff is composed of 63.5% red, 20%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.5% cyan, 80%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 272.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 60%. #a233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#4500ff.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#a233ff color description : Vivid violet.

#a233ff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a233ff has RGB values of R:162, G:51,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 10630143.

Shades and Tints of #a233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06000c is the darkest color, while #fbf7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a233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a91a1 is the less saturated color, while #a233ff is the most saturated one.
